Effective maintenance isn’t about doing more PMs. It’s about understanding how equipment can fail, what those failures mean to the operation, and which maintenance actions actually reduce risk.
This practical course teaches the fundamentals of Reliability Centered Maintenance (RCM) and gives participants hands-on experience applying the methodology to real maintenance decisions.
You’ll learn how to evaluate equipment functions and failure modes, understand the consequences of failure, and determine when to use Preventive Maintenance, Predictive Maintenance, failure-finding tasks, Run-to-Failure, or other risk-reduction strategies.
Through examples and exercises, participants build the skills needed to begin applying RCM principles and improving maintenance strategies within their own facilities.
YOU’LL LEARN:
The fundamentals, history, and core philosophies behind Reliability Centered Maintenance
How to identify and define equipment functions, functional failures, and failure modes
How to prepare for an RCM analysis and prioritize systems for evaluation
How to use Failure Modes and Effects Analysis (FMEA) as part of the RCM process
How to evaluate the operational, safety, environmental, and economic consequences of failure
How to select appropriate Preventive Maintenance and Predictive Maintenance tasks
How to determine effective maintenance task intervals
When failure-finding tasks should be used for hidden or protective functions
When Run-to-Failure is an appropriate maintenance strategy
What other actions can be taken when traditional maintenance tasks are not technically appropriate
How to package and implement the results of an RCM analysis
How and when to involve subject matter experts in the analysis process
How to allocate resources and build support for an RCM program
Common barriers to implementation and how to gain buy-in across the organization
